Nutritional Information
Ingredients
Chicken, Whole Grain Wheat, Corn Gluten Meal, Chicken Fat, Powdered Cellulose, Chicken Meal, Wheat Gluten, Chicken Liver Flavor, Dried Beet Pulp, Calcium Sulfate, Lactic Acid, Soybean Oil, Potassium Chloride, Fish Oil, Choline Chloride, L-Lysine, Iodized Salt, Dicalcium Phosphate, vitamins (Vitamin E Supplement, L-Ascorbyl-2-Polyphosphate (source of Vitamin C), Niacin Supplement, Thiamine Mononitrate, Vitamin A Supplement, Calcium Pantothenate, Riboflavin Supplement, Biotin, Vitamin B12 Supplement, Pyridoxine Hydrochloride, Folic Acid, Vitamin D3 Supplement), Taurine, minerals (Ferrous Sulfate, Zinc Oxide, Copper Sulfate, Manganous Oxide, Calcium Iodate, Sodium Selenite), Mixed Tocopherols for freshness, Natural Flavors, Green Peas, Apples, Cranberries, Carrots, Broccoli, Beta-Carotene.
Caloric Content
323 kcal/cup
Guaranteed Analysis
| Crude Protein | 29.5% min |
|---|---|
| Crude Fat | 15.5% min |
| Crude Fiber | 6.5% min |
| Crude Fiber | 11.0% max |
| Moisture | 8.0% max |
| Vitamin E | 500 IU/kg min |
| Ascorbic Acid (Vitamin C) | 85 mg/kg min |
| Omega-3 Fatty Acids | 0.2% min |
| Omega-6 Fatty Acids | 2.5% min |
Feeding Instructions
| Weight of Cat | Daily Feeding Guide (cups) |
|---|---|
| 4 lb | 3/8 |
| 5 lb | 1/2 |
| 8 lb | 2/3 |
| 10 lb | 3/4 |
| 12 lb | 7/8 |
| 14 lb | 1 |
| 16 lb | 1 1/8 |
Adjust feeding amounts as necessary to maintain optimal weight. If you are unsure, ask your veterinarian.
Transition Instructions
A gradual transition to a new pet food is important to avoid digestive upset. To transition, mix your pet’s current food with the new food. Over 7 days, gradually decrease the amount of the current pet food while increasing the amount of new pet food.
